Armando is a minor recurring character featured in the Apple TV+ series, Ted Lasso, and a football player for West Ham United F.C..

Armando is a striker for West Ham United, his number is 10 just like Zava from AFC Richmond. West Ham is owned by Rupert Mannion after he bought it and then he hired Nathan Shelley as the head coach and manager of the club. Nate is a very strict coach and likes to berate his players, even calling them dumb.

Nate is overseeing training with his West Ham squad and notices a player named Cesar not performing well. He calls the player over and makes him stand behind the line, calling out to other teammates that this is the “dum dum line” that may be used in future. Armando seems bothered by the way Nate calling his teammate dumb,

Armando cringes to hear Nate calling his friend 'dumb'

Nate then calls Armando to perform in the pitch and tells him not to join his friend at the "dum dum line".

During the match against Richmond, Thierry Zoreaux manages to hold up West Ham's goals until he can't when Armando scores 2 goals late in the half, to give West Ham a 2-0 lead at halftime.

The second half of the match, every Richmond player plays very dirty and aggressively. Many of them attack or provokes the West Ham players, even physically fight them. When Armando is dribbling the ball and is going to score the goal, the Richmond captain Isaac McAdoo grabs his kit from behind and pull him to the ground hard, practically slamming him.

Isaac's action prompts many West Ham players from the side to runs over to him and a fight ensued with the Richmond backup players. Armando has to fight off Jan Maas who is taller than him and keeps him away from him.

West Ham wins the match 4-1 and when the players are celebrating, Armando takes off his kit and offers it to Zava, which he refuses. Armando seems in disbelief seeing the dejected Zava rejects his kit as per football tradition usually they would exchange uniforms.
